James Wiseman is nearing clearance for full-contact workouts, and he and the Warriors are now optimistic he could return to action during NBA Summer League in July, sources told The Athletic. It’s been both sides’ goal for Wiseman to play in Summer League. A final determination on Wiseman’s status is expected to come in the next two weeks, sources said.
Source: Shams Charania and Anthony Slater @ The Athletic

Boston will not be hosting a watch party Monday for Game 5 of the NBA Finals between the Celtics and the Golden State Warriors, city officials said. The city previously hosted outdoor watch parties near Faneuil Hall, for Games 1 and 2, and at Copley Square for Game 4. Weather prevented the city from hosting an outdoor watch party for Game 3. Mayor Michelle Wu said the city didn’t have enough time to organize an event for Game 5, but said the decision for Game 6 was not yet made. -via WCVB / June 13, 2022

Wiseman underwent an orthobiologic injection during a multiday trip to London with Warriors general manager Bob Myers in April, multiple sources told The Athletic, as both sides worked to find a way to promote healing in the knee. The plasma-rich injection in Wiseman’s arm was a therapeutic treatment used to increase healing throughout the body. -via The Athletic / June 13, 2022

Warriors rookies Jonathan Kuminga and Moses Moody — the Nos. 7 and 14 picks in the 2021 NBA Draft — are both set to participate in at least a portion of Summer League as well, sources said. -via The Athletic / June 13, 2022
